Griffin unveils MouthStick stylus for the disabled

A new accessory has been created by Griffin for iPad users who have little to no fine motor skills. The MouthStick is a long, curved stylus designed to be held with the mouth. The curved end allows the user to flip through various pages and press icons on the tablet screen using head movements.
